Fiber Tray Drops enable clean, tool‑free vertical transitions from overhead fiber trays to cabinets or racks while protecting cable bend radius. With modular components for side exits, 90‑degree drops, straight channels, and flexible cable protection, these solutions allow easy positioning, adjustment, and organized fiber routing throughout the system.

 

  • 2.5" Spill Over
    2.5"W Spill Over

    Usage: Provides a vertical cable exit from a horizontal fiber tray run, allowing fiber optic cables to be routed into cabinets, racks, and other equipment.

    Maintains proper cable bend radius requirements.

    This Side-Mounted Spill Over provides a vertical cable exit from a horizontal fiber tray run, allowing fiber optic cables to be routed into cabinets, racks, and other equipment below. Designed to maintain minimum cable bend radius requirements, it helps protect cables from excessive stress while supporting organized cable management. The spill over connects directly to a 2.5-inch wide Straight Channel to create a secure vertical pathway and features a tool-free installation design that allows it to be positioned or repositioned anywhere along a straight channel section. Constructed from lightweight, flame-retardant UL 94 V-0 rated PVC, it includes a snap-on cover and delivers dependable performance in data centers, telecommunications rooms, and other network infrastructure environments. Complies with UL 2024 and UL 94 V-0 standards.
  • 3.5"W Spill Over
    3.5"W Spill Over

    Usage: Provides a vertical cable exit from a horizontal fiber tray run, allowing fiber optic cables to be routed into cabinets, racks, and other equipment below.

    Maintains proper cable bend radius requirements.

    This Side-Mounted Spill Over is designed to create a smooth vertical transition from a horizontal fiber tray run to equipment located below, helping maintain organized and protected cable routing throughout the network infrastructure. Engineered to preserve minimum cable bend radius requirements, it helps prevent cable stress, micro-bending, and signal degradation during vertical cable drops. Its tool-free design allows the spill over to be installed, relocated, or repositioned anywhere along a straight channel section, providing maximum flexibility for changing routing requirements. Constructed from lightweight, flame-retardant UL 94 V-0 rated PVC, it delivers reliable performance and long-term durability in data centers, telecommunications rooms, and other network environments. The assembly includes a snap-on cover and two sets of plastic T-bolts and hex nuts for secure attachment. For added cable protection during vertical drops, use with VCT-050H3 Flexible Hose and VCT-050U4 Hose Brackets (two sets required; sold separately). Complies with UL 2024 and UL 94 V-0 standards.
